Comprehending Window Refurbishment
Window refurbishment, likewise referred to as window restoration or remodelling, includes the extensive repair and restoration of existing window units instead of total replacement. This process addresses various concerns consisting of deteriorated frames, stopping working weatherstripping, broken or foggy glazing, and functional issues. Unlike full replacement, which involves getting rid of the entire window unit and setting up a new one, repair deals with the existing structure, maintaining the initial character of the window while bringing it approximately modern standards of performance.
The scope of refurbishment work varies depending on the condition and age of the windows. Some tasks might need only minor repair work such as replacing weatherstripping and re-painting, while others involve more comprehensive work including frame repair or replacement of individual parts. The basic principle underlying all refurbishment work is the preservation of the existing window material while dealing with specific shortages that compromise efficiency or look.
Signs Your Windows Need Attention
Recognizing when windows require refurbishment assists house owners address problems before they intensify into more major concerns. Several indicators suggest that windows may take advantage of professional attention.
Functional problems frequently signify the requirement for refurbishment. Windows that stick, will not close appropriately, or are tough to open and close normally have underlying problems with the frame, hardware, or weatherstripping. These issues tend to get worse over time, making early intervention recommended.
Drafts around window frames indicate failing seals or weatherstripping, which jeopardize energy effectiveness and convenience. On humid days, condensation between double-paned glass recommends stopped working seals that allow moisture invasion. While this does not necessarily suggest the window must be changed, it does suggest that professional intervention is needed to restore appropriate sealing function.
Visible damage to frames constitutes another clear sign that repair may be needed. Wood frames revealing signs of rot, peeling paint, or water damage require attention to avoid further degeneration. Metal frames exhibiting corrosion or rust likewise benefit from restoration work that attends to these concerns and uses protective finishings.
The Refurbishment Process
Expert window refurbishment follows a systematic procedure created to attend to all elements of window condition while minimizing disruption to the home. The process generally begins with a thorough assessment throughout which a certified professional assesses the condition of all window parts, recognizes specific issues, and develops a plan for remediation.
Following evaluation, the restoration work commences with preparation actions that protect the surrounding locations and guarantee correct working conditions. Windows are thoroughly gotten rid of from their frames when essential, or secured in place while work profits. Original hardware is eliminated for cleansing, repair, or replacement with matching elements.
Frame repairs make up a significant portion of repair work. For wood windows, this may include eliminating broken areas, dealing with rot with specialized compounds, and filling imperfections before priming and painting. Metal frame restoration normally includes elimination of rust, repair of any damage, and application of protective coverings. The objective is to restore structural integrity while preserving the original look of the frame.
Glazing work addresses both the glass systems and the surrounding seals. Stopped working seals in double-glazed systems might require replacement of the entire glass unit, while single-pane windows might be re-glazed with new putty and seals. After repair work are complete, weatherstripping is set up or changed to guarantee proper sealing versus drafts and moisture.
The complements of repair include replacement of hardware such as locks, deals with, and hinges, along with last changes to guarantee smooth operation. An extensive cleansing gets rid of all traces ofconstruction work, revealing the restored windows in their full charm.
Cost Considerations
Comprehending the financial aspects of window repair helps house owners examine this choice against complete replacement. The following table supplies general cost guidelines for common repair work, though actual costs differ based on area, window condition, and particular requirements.
Refurbishment Type
Approximate Cost Range
Normal Duration
Minor repair and weatherstripping
₤ 100 – ₤ 200 per window
1-2 hours
Repainting and seal replacement
₤ 150 – ₤ 300 per window
2-4 hours
Frame repair and remediation
₤ 250 – ₤ 500 per window
3-6 hours
Complete remediation consisting of glazing
₤ 400 – ₤ 800 per window
4-8 hours
Hardware replacement
₤ 50 – ₤ 150 per window
30 min – 1 hour
These figures represent general market standards and should be validated with regional professionals who can provide quotes based on particular job requirements. When comparing repair costs to replacement costs, which typically range from ₤ 500 to ₤ 1,500 or more per window consisting of setup, repair typically represents significant savings while preserving the initial character of the windows.
Benefits of Refurbishment Over Replacement
Selecting refurbishment instead of replacement provides various benefits that extend beyond basic cost factors to consider. Possibly most importantly, repair preserves the original architectural character of a home. Duration windows typically feature workmanship, materials, and style details that are tough or difficult to duplicate with modern-day replacements. By restoring existing windows, property owners preserve the historic stability and genuine character that contributes significantly to residential or commercial property value.
Environmental factors to consider likewise favor refurbishment. The production of brand-new windows requires significant energy and materials, while the disposal of old windows contributes to land fill problem. Repair basically reduces environmental effect by dealing with existing products and lessening waste. For ecologically mindful property owners, this aspect of repair often carries substantial weight in the decision-making procedure.
Quality building and construction in older windows frequently surpasses that found in modern mass-produced replacements. Antique and duration windows were frequently constructed from old-growth timber with exceptional density and resilience, featuring joinery techniques and hardware quality that remain unmatched by contemporary alternatives. Regularly Asked Questions
How long does window repair normally take?
The period of window refurbishment differs based on the level of work required and the variety of windows being dealt with. Small repair work may be finished in one to 2 hours per window, while thorough remediation including frame repair and glazing work may need four to eight hours. For a whole home, the job normally covers a number of days to a week, depending on the variety of windows and intricacy of work involved.
Will refurbished windows improve energy performance?
Yes, correctly performed refurbishment considerably improves energy efficiency. Repair addresses air leakages through improved weatherstripping, improves thermal performance through repairs to seals and glazing, and often includes upgrades to double-glazing where original single-pane windows exist. Lots of house owners discover significant enhancements in convenience and decreased heating & cooling expenses following repair work.
Can all windows be refurbished, or are some too damaged?
While many windows gain from refurbishment, some conditions might make replacement the more useful choice. Frames with extreme structural damage or rot that has actually compromised the window's stability may need replacement. Similarly, windows where repair costs would approach or exceed replacement expenses may be better served by new setups. A qualified professional can assess your specific windows and suggest the most proper service.
How do I select a trusted window refurbishment specialist?
Picking a certified professional needs mindful vetting. Search for practitioners with specific experience in window remediation rather than general glazing or building and construction. Verify references and review examples of previous repair work. Membership in appropriate trade organisations shows dedication to expert requirements. Get detailed composed quotes that specify precisely what work will be consisted of, and ensure the professional provides assurances or guarantees on their workmanship.
